Even after installing gstreamer0.10-libde265 and vlc-plugin-libde265 and updating VLC, when I try to play MPEG-4 or Matroska containers with HEVC/H.265 streams VLC automatically stops.

Many vlc issues will be solved by using mc3man's multimedia PPA for Trusty Tahr. First backup your vlc config:

mv ~/.config/vlc ~/.config/vlc_bak

Then add the PPA:

sudo add-apt-repository ppa:mc3man/trusty-media
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get dist-upgrade

This should update your existing packages but to be sure you can run:

sudo apt-get install vlc vlc-libde265 

And this should kick start your media playback...
